URBANA, IL (Chambana Today) – Dunkin’ locations across Central Illinois hosted law enforcement officers as they climbed onto rooftops for the 22nd annual “Cop on a Rooftop” event, raising funds for Special Olympics Illinois.
The event is part of the Law Enforcement Torch Run, a statewide effort supporting athletes with intellectual disabilities. Officers from departments throughout the region, including the University of Illinois Police Department and the Urbana Police Department, participated.
Chloe Fowkes, from the Urbana Police Department, highlighted the department’s ongoing involvement: “We do a lot of outreach with athletes from this region,” she said. “It’s more than just a fundraiser — it’s about building lasting connections and showing up for our community.”
Dunkin’ guests who donated received free coffee and other items as a thank-you. Since its inception in 2003, Cop on a Rooftop has raised nearly $10 million for Special Olympics Illinois programs. More information about the initiative can be found at specialolympics.org.
